Following David’s participation in a World Food Programme forum on artificial intelligence, digitisation, data governance, and food security, he and Santiago reflect on some of the key themes and debates that emerged. Their discussion explores the opportunities and risks AI presents for food systems, and the role of governance, local knowledge, and technological alternatives in shaping more equitable and sustainable futures.
